Transaction 03886603ccbf2ed6a05ef9be7acf7ae33f7536cc44a8299221e672d4f9b85cfb

2 Input
2 Outputs
  • 03886603ccbf2ed6a05ef9be7acf7ae33f7536cc44a8299221e672d4f9b85cfb:0
  • value  1675873
    address  18Sdc1sQEWq525RtSPpdtqdYE2giqwyzdH
  • 03886603ccbf2ed6a05ef9be7acf7ae33f7536cc44a8299221e672d4f9b85cfb:1
  • value  8654516
    address  bc1qhs73y8yyydvlj38pkvvuj9qhmxg70ev2yphcty